The former Toronto Blue Jays phenom is attempting an MLB comeback, according to USA Today's Bob Nightengale. Sanchez last pitched in the majors in 2022. He did throw in the 2024 season for Triple-A Buffalo. Now 33 years old, Sanchez was once a first-round pick by the Blue Jays, way back in 2010.
